Output 58dcaca300c1526d365494322bbc653fc428a2f2e9bc9ec3af529e749040a694:0

value
35333192
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cd692bea2ae1e1bbdf95ad1c1932ac91100af59f OP_EQUAL
address
MSdGkCgfAeoJaaZkrjfRVkDgc78uP6Y4wC
transaction
58dcaca300c1526d365494322bbc653fc428a2f2e9bc9ec3af529e749040a694
spent
true